Improved Color Rendering and Temperature Options

In 2024, one of the most anticipated innovations in the realm of C7 and C9 bulbs is the enhancement of color rendering and temperature options. Color rendering refers to how accurately a light source can reproduce the colors of objects compared to natural light. Improved color rendering is not just about aesthetics; it directly impacts how spaces are perceived and experienced by individuals. Advances in LED technology have already opened up the potential for producing bulbs that can create a more vibrant and true-to-life visual atmosphere, especially in settings such as art galleries, retail stores, and homes.

With a growing consumer demand for personalized lighting solutions, manufacturers are expected to introduce bulbs that can adjust color temperatures ranging from warm, inviting hues to cooler, daylight-like tones. This versatility enables users to create different ambiances within a space, catering to various activities, from relaxing at home to focusing on tasks or entertaining guests. Moreover, consumers increasingly understand the psychological impacts of lighting; warmer temperatures can create a sense of comfort, while cooler temperatures can enhance alertness and productivity.

Furthermore, innovations could also include tunable white technology, where users can adjust the color temperature dynamically throughout the day to mimic the natural progression of sunlight. This feature could support circadian rhythms and improve wellbeing in residential and workplace environments. Additionally, we may see the introduction of smart C7 and C9 bulbs with integrated color rendering features, allowing for more interactive and adaptive lighting experiences that can be controlled via smartphones or home automation systems. Such advancements not only enhance user interfaces but also allow for greater energy efficiency by reducing the need for multiple fixtures.

Overall, the improvements in color rendering and temperature options for C7 and C9 bulbs are poised to transform not just how we illuminate our environments, but also how we interact with those spaces, enhancing both functional and emotional responses to lighting.

Advanced Heat Dissipation Technologies

Advanced heat dissipation technologies are becoming increasingly crucial in the context of LED lighting, particularly for C7 and C9 bulbs. As these bulbs are designed for various applications, including decorative lighting and outdoor use, managing heat becomes vital for maintaining performance and longevity. Heat not only affects the lifespan of the bulbs but also their efficiency and conditional performance. Innovations in materials and design approaches are being developed to ensure that heat is effectively dissipated, preventing any thermal-related degradation.

In 2024, we can expect to see significant advancements in the materials used for heat dissipation in C7 and C9 bulbs. For example, manufacturers may explore the use of advanced ceramics, graphene, and other high-conductivity materials that can enhance the thermal management systems of LEDs. These materials allow for quicker heat transfer away from the sensitive electronic components of the bulbs, thereby improving overall reliability and performance. Additionally, the design of the bulbs themselves is likely to evolve, with more emphasis on ventilation and structural design to maximize airflow and minimize heat buildup.

Furthermore, the incorporation of heat sink technology could become more common. Efficient heat sinks made from aluminum or other metals can help draw heat away from the LED chips, allowing for cooler operation and preventing thermal stress. Expect to see designs with intricate patterns or fins that maximize surface area for heat dissipation, thereby enhancing the overall efficiency of the bulbs.

Moreover, with the rise of consumer awareness regarding energy usage and sustainability, the importance of heat management cannot be overlooked. Heat dissipation innovations will play a critical role in developing the next generation of energy-efficient lighting solutions, ensuring that bulbs not only comply with enhanced energy standards but also provide longer operational lifetimes. In summary, advancements in heat dissipation technologies are essential for the future of C7 and C9 bulbs, promising improved durability, efficiency, and enhanced user satisfaction in 2024 and beyond.
